In this video tutorial, you will learn how to undo and redo in Google Docs through different methods. You can access these options through the edit menu, as well as using keyboard shortcuts like control z for undo and control y for redo. By repeating the control z or control y commands, you can easily backtrack or redo multiple steps in your document. View or revert to earlier versions of Docs, Sheets, and Slides files In Drive, open your file. Click File Version history. See version history. Click a timestamp to see a previous version of the file. Below the timestamp, you'll see: ... (Optional) To revert to this version, click Restore this version.

To Restore a Google-format File to an Older Version Go to Google Drive, find the file that you want to revert (undo changes) and click on it to open it. Near the top right, click File and select See revision history.
If you just want to change one of the last few edits you have made, you can use the "Undo" button just as you would with any other word processing program. Click on the undo arrow from the Google docs toolbar, or click "Edit" and "Undo" to reverse the last few changes you have made.

To undo an action, press Ctrl + Z. To redo an undone action, press Ctrl + Y. The Undo and Redo features let you remove or repeat single or multiple typing actions, but all actions must be undone or redone in the order you did or undid them – you can't skip actions.
